[ 
https://issues.apache.org/jira/browse/CB-14249?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=16567374#comment-16567374
 ] 

ASF GitHub Bot commented on CB-14249:
-------------------------------------

janpio commented on a change in pull request #189: CB-14249 ensure platform 
changes are in a dev version (partial workaround doc fix)
URL: https://github.com/apache/cordova-coho/pull/189#discussion_r207339161
 
 

 ##########
 File path: docs/platforms-release-process.md
 ##########
 @@ -122,6 +123,10 @@ Double check you replace "Android" in the subject and 
mail body - there is no un
 
 Note that it would be possible to continue with some of the [Before 
Release](#before-release) items while waiting for a possible response.
 
+### Ensure changes are in a dev version
+
+The procedure described here may leave non-master branch with a non-dev 
version number. Functional changes should always be done in a "-dev" version. 
Please mark the "-dev" version manually or using cordova-coho before making 
changes, and test it especially when marking "-dev" version manually.
 
 Review comment:
   What is the `cordova-coho` command to use?
   Where does one have to change things when doing this manually?

----------------------------------------------------------------
This is an automated message from the Apache Git Service.
To respond to the message, please log on GitHub and use the
URL above to go to the specific comment.
 
For queries about this service, please contact Infrastructure at:
[email protected]


> Inconsistency in platforms vs tools release in cordova-coho docs
> ----------------------------------------------------------------
>
>                 Key: CB-14249
>                 URL: https://issues.apache.org/jira/browse/CB-14249
>             Project: Apache Cordova
>          Issue Type: Bug
>          Components: cordova-coho
>            Reporter: Chris Brody
>            Assignee: Chris Brody
>            Priority: Major
>
> The procedure for tools release is that once the tools release is made, 
> version must be incremented to new -dev version. This does not seem to be the 
> case for platforms release.
> I think we did not catch this for a long time since the coho tools 
> automatically marks new "-dev" version in master, in case of release from 
> master. But in case of release from non-master branch this does not seem to 
> be the case.
> This should be relatively straightforward except for another factor: in case 
> a proposed release does not pass the vote the procedure is different: for 
> tools it says we should go on with the next release while for platforms it 
> says we should do a revert to go back to the previous "-dev" before fixing. I 
> think this inconsistency should also be resolved, somehow.
> As a workaround I would mark the "-dev" version in a patch branch before 
> committing any changes to a non-master branch, for example: 
> https://github.com/apache/cordova-android/pull/470
> P.S. I think it would be best to get agreement via 
> [mailto:[email protected]], cannot tell for sure when I will get a 
> chance to do this.



--
This message was sent by Atlassian JIRA
(v7.6.3#76005)

---------------------------------------------------------------------
To unsubscribe, e-mail: [email protected]
For additional commands, e-mail: [email protected]

Reply via email to